关于MySQL-HA,目前有多种解决方案,比如heartbeat、drbd、mmm、共享存储,但是它们各有优缺点。heartbeat、drbd配置较为复杂,需要自己写脚本才能实现MySQL自动切换,对于不会脚本语言的人来说,这无疑是一种脑裂问题;对于mmm,生产环境中很少有人用,且mmm 管理端需要...
分类:
数据库 时间:
2015-05-15 19:45:38
阅读次数:
293
环境:Centos6.664位服务器:Master节点:GuoletaoTest01IP地址:192.168.2.25Slave节点:GuoletaoTest02Ip地址:192.168.2.26VIP地址:192.168.2.30一DRBD环境搭建:1)添加附加库:官方网站:http://elrepo.org/tiki/tiki-index.php以下测试针对Centos6.6版本:1)importpubl..
分类:
数据库 时间:
2015-04-16 20:08:38
阅读次数:
187
mysql高可用架构目前只查到4中解决方案,如下所示,但是没有具体实践,看到本博客的大神们,能不能给我提供一些实践的实例,谢谢!!!!!
1 Lvs+keeplived+mysql 的方案 单点写入读负载均衡主主同步高可用方案
2 Heartbeat 高可用MySQL 主主同步方案
3 Heartbeat+DRBD+mysql 高可用方案
4 MMM 高可用 mysq...
分类:
数据库 时间:
2015-03-20 16:24:17
阅读次数:
222
一.方案简介本方案采用Heartbeat双机热备软件来保证数据库的高稳定性和连续性,数据的一致性由DRBD这个工具来保证。默认情况下只有一台mysql在工作,当主mysql服务器出现问题后,系统将自动切换到备机上继续提供服务,当主数据库修复完毕,又将服务切回继续由主mysql提供服务。..
分类:
数据库 时间:
2015-01-04 19:38:14
阅读次数:
474
由于目前线上的两台NFS服务器,一台为主,一台为备。主到备的数据同步,靠rsync来做。由于数据偏重于图片业务,并且还是千万级的碎图片。在目前的业务框架下,NFS服务是存在单点的,并且数据的同步也不能做完全实时性,从而导致不能确保一致性。因此,出于对业务在线率和数据安..
分类:
其他好文 时间:
2014-12-19 19:22:51
阅读次数:
415
HeartBeat + DRBD以及MySQL replication是很多企业比较普遍使用的方式。对于数据的完整性和一致性的问题,这两种架构需要考虑2个重要的参数innodb_flush_log_at_trx_commit以及sync_binlog参数。本文主要参考了MySQL 5.6 Reference Manual列出对这2个参数的具体描述。 1、Heartbeat + DRBD or re...
分类:
数据库 时间:
2014-12-11 12:20:50
阅读次数:
251
介绍利用keepalived构建高可用MySQL-HA,保证两台MySQL数据的一致性,然后用keepalived实现虚拟IP,通过keepalived自带的服务监控功能来实现MySQL故障时自动切换。
AD:
关于MySQL-HA,目前有多种解决方案,比如heartbeat、drbd、mmm、共享存储,但是它们各有优缺点。heartbeat、drbd配置较为复杂,需要自己写脚本才能...
分类:
数据库 时间:
2014-11-19 18:40:27
阅读次数:
379
一、需求分析:本文结合之前heartbeat与drbd两篇文章,实现磁盘文件高可用。当MySQL01(主数据库服务器)宕机后,MySQL02(备数据库服务器)可以通过heartbeat立刻检测到MySQL01挂了,MySQL02接管VIP,MySQL02的DRBD服务会自动从Secondary切换到Primary状态,然后自动加载DRBD..
分类:
其他好文 时间:
2014-07-10 18:14:54
阅读次数:
358